entity-framework 相关问题

有关ADO.NET实体框架的问题,.NET Framework的对象关系映射(ORM)工具。如果适用,请添加特定于版本的标记。不要将此标记用于Entity-Framework核心问题。请改用entity-framework-core。

EF 迁移:截断表

我正在开发一个使用 Entity-Framework 和代码优先的现有项目。我需要在迁移运行之前运行一些 SQL,但是我收到关于外键约束的错误,所以我需要

回答 6 投票 0

EF Core 更新 postgresql 中的 json 列

我正在使用 dotnet 和 EF 7 以及 postgresql 15。 我创建了一个 JSON 列: OnModelCreating(模型构建器模型构建器){ modelBuilder.Entity(entity => entity.Property(property ...

回答 0 投票 0

实体框架二级过滤器

我在表格中有以下列: 订单号 客户ID 时区偏移量<-- in minutes DateOrderUTC <-- This field is indexed ... ... ... When the user filters the date, I need to co...

回答 1 投票 0

如何使用 EF Core 和 SQL Server 加密列?

我有一个使用 SQL Server 和 .NET 5、EF Core 5 的应用程序。我需要加密数据库中的一些敏感列。 我尝试了诸如 Always Encrypted with Secure Enclaves 和 Symmetric Key 之类的方法

回答 1 投票 0

什么是使用列表映射的正确方法(EF 核心 + AutoMapper.Collection)

引自 https://github.com/AutoMapper/AutoMapper.Collection 页面: 将 OrderDTO 映射回 Order 将根据 ID 是否匹配来比较 Order 项目列表 Mapper.Map(orderDtos,

回答 0 投票 0

关闭级联删除

我有一个案例,我需要关闭级联删除(两个不同的模型都想要级联删除,所以需要关闭一个)。我想我有这个权利,但我看到了很多

回答 0 投票 0

组合索引是否也索引各个列?

如果在实体框架中,我有以下内容: builder.HasIndex(e => new[] { "CampaignId", "CountyId", "StateId" }).IsUnique(); 三个单独的 FK 是否已编入索引?...

回答 0 投票 0

每条记录只有 3 个 1:1 关系中的 1 个是非空的

我有一个活动。可以为活动、县或州设置此事件。它始终只是三者之一。 (虽然在给定的州确实发生了竞选/县级事件,但它甚至不是州级......

回答 0 投票 0

Entity Framework:在一个对象中有两个多对多关系,其中另一个对象对两者都是相同的

这是两个类的关键部分: 公共类用户 { 公共 int Id { 得到;放; } 公共必需的 ICollection SelfIdentifiedSkills { get;放; } 公众需要 IColl...

回答 1 投票 0

如何在身份中发送 jwt 令牌中的用户角色

我已经完成了token的生成,但是我也想在token中发送用户角色。我也写了一些与发送角色相关的代码,但是它不能正常工作。 我也有问题......

回答 0 投票 0

Npgsql 和/或 NodaTime 可以使用 EntityFramework 模型对具有时区偏移的时间戳列执行选择吗?

我有一个 Postgres 数据库,它有一个带有时区列的时间戳,并且每条记录的本地时区是不同的。我想返回他们“本地”时区的所有记录,我发现了 o...

回答 0 投票 0

在实体框架模型中保护字段的正确方法是什么?

我有一个模型类,我希望 Id 是只读的,我希望字符串属性有一个支持字段(应用 Trim 来设置值)。这样做的正确方法是什么? 公开课

回答 2 投票 0

大家好我正在尝试使用实体框架运行我的登录应用程序,但出现以下错误

我正在尝试运行我的登录应用程序/运行我的程序来检查输出

回答 0 投票 0

实体框架核心 | dotnet ef dbcontext 脚手架 |无法加载项目的程序集

我想搭建一个SQL服务器并输出到一个项目中。 我有一个包含 2 个项目的解决方案: 项目一:《脚手架》.NET6.0 项目 2:“脚手架”.netstandard2.1 他们都...

回答 1 投票 0

在 SQL Server 中重命名表并在实体框架中使用数据库优先方法

我正在使用 SQL Server 和 .NET 6,我在 SQL Server 中更改了表的名称,但是脚手架命令不再起作用,构建失败为什么会发生这种情况? 我尝试删除模型 a...

回答 0 投票 0

SQLite 错误 19:“NOT NULL 约束失败”- 字符串在 .NET6/C# 8 中是否默认可为空?

将我的项目从 .NET 5 迁移到 .NET 6 后,我遇到了这个问题。我正在使用最新版本的 SQLite 作为数据库。 Visual Studio 似乎假设字符串不再为空......

回答 1 投票 0

更新 EF Core 记录时发生 ThrowAggregateUpdateConcurrencyExceptionAsync 错误 - 如何解决?

我目前正在使用 Entity Framework Core 开发一个项目,我在更新与另一个模型具有一对多关系的模型时遇到了问题。具体来说,当我尝试

回答 0 投票 0

如何在 EF Core 中为拥有的 JSON 列添加注释?

给定一个 EF Core 实体,其拥有的类型存储在 JSON 列中,如下所示 公开课 MyEntity { public MyEntity(一些元数据元数据):this() { 元数据=元数据; } /// ...

回答 2 投票 0

一个 ISAPI 向其在 Blazor 实体框架应用程序中的工作进程报告了一个不健康状况

我在 Blazor 服务器应用程序中使用实体框架来访问 SQL Server 数据库中的数据。该应用程序在 IDE 中针对 SQL Server 数据库运行良好,但是当我部署到运行的测试 Web 服务器时...

回答 0 投票 0

如何处理存储库模式中 GetBy() 和投影的许多不同参数?

我正在尝试使用 Dapper 实现存储库模式,但它似乎使我的数据访问变得非常复杂。当我需要相同的查询但参数不同时尤其如此......

回答 0 投票 0

© www.soinside.com 2019 - 2024. All rights reserved.